Shingle Replacement Service
Shingle replacement services involve removing damaged or aging shingles and installing new ones to protect the roof. This helps prevent leaks, water damage, and structural issues, ensuring durability and enhancing curb appeal for homes and businesses in New Brunswick, NJ. Connecting with local contractors ensures quality work tailored to regional conditions.